Smart Arranging Systems



Implementing smart sorting systems revolutionizes rubbish collection by enhancing the process and enhancing effectiveness. These systems use innovative innovation to automatically sort recyclables from general waste, lowering contamination degrees and enhancing the quantity of material that can be recycled. By incorporating sensors and artificial intelligence, wise sorting systems can recognize various types of materials, such as plastics, glass, and paper, with amazing precision.

With the capability to separate materials at the resource, wise sorting systems make recycling easier for individuals and businesses alike. By boosting the high quality of recyclables gathered, these systems contribute to a much more sustainable waste monitoring process.

Additionally, the information gathered from these systems can help municipalities track recycling rates, recognize patterns, and enhance collection routes.

Waste-to-Energy Technologies



With waste generation rising, locating lasting solutions is coming to be progressively essential. Waste-to-Energy (WtE) modern technologies use a promising technique to handling our waste while creating energy. These innovations involve converting non-recyclable waste materials into usable kinds of power like power, warm, or fuel.



By drawing away waste from garbage dumps and incinerating it in controlled settings, WtE not just reduces the volume of waste however likewise produces valuable energy resources.

One common technique of WtE is mass-burn incineration, where waste is burned at heats to produce steam that drives turbines producing power. An additional method is gasification, which transforms waste into synthetic gas that can be made use of for power generation or as a chemical feedstock.

Furthermore, anaerobic food digestion breaks down natural waste to produce biogas for energy.
